logo

Output 64aba297fb64c6bf4a1d7e7eda25d285ce8a688c0358870ac8b79a4074906032:1

value
15795709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 655f01e0c017cbbf86e0a5c49194db7826f47dd7 OP_EQUALVERIFY OP_CHECKSIG
address
1AF14bpMCU81wZjDci6o2ukpDjbuGVWLB6
transaction
64aba297fb64c6bf4a1d7e7eda25d285ce8a688c0358870ac8b79a4074906032